Let’s revisit the situation of making a medical supply drop from a helicopter to survivors of a natural disaster. The crate can withstand an impact of 165 ft/sec. If the helicopter has to make the drop at 450ft, then the height of the crate as a function of time is: h(t) = 450 -16t2. The crate will land 5.3 sec after the drop is initiated. Will the crate and medical supplies survive? Show/explain how you know. You need to compare instantaneous rates of change
